#540503 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#540503 is composed of 32.9% red, 2%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 1.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 17.1%. #540503 color hex could be obtained by blending #a80a06 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#540503 color description : Very dark red.

#540503 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#540503 has RGB values of R:84, G:5,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.96,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5506307.

Shades and Tints of #540503

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080000 is the darkest color, while #fff5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#540503

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2c2b2b is the less saturated color, while #540503 is the most saturated one.
